Title: My Turbo Cavalier Dyno Results!!!!
Post by: domenicz24 on September 27, 2003, 03:57:51 PM
Well, 50/50 on success. here are the numbers:

These are at the wheel:

152.5 HP = 180HP crank assuming 15% drivetrain loss
253.8 Ft/lbs = 291ft/lbs at cranck assuming 15% drivetrain loss


Well guys, looking for any advice on what could be causing my HP problem.  Judging from the graph, it runs RICH!!! I have some some boost creep issues, due to maxing out the actuator. The boost hits 8psi then falls off to 5psi after about 3000rpm. So Monday I pick up my manual boost controller, and we are going to swap my stock ECM with the TGP ECM and put the TGP ECM/Chip into my car. Also, new clutch, the stock clutch does not hold all that torque very well, it slips in 4th and 5th. That should solve the HP loss. But in all the torque numbers are great and I am satisfied with the results. Videos will be posted in a few, we are currently capturing it on the computer.

Post by: skalor on September 29, 2003, 07:50:56 AM
If your boost spikes to 8 psi and then drops off to 5 psi after 3000 rpms, then I would think that would be the cause of the low HP #'s.  Although turbo 3.1 are usually torque monsters. :twisted:

When you say that you're maxing out the actuator do you mean the wastegate control solenoid??  Most of us are running 11-12 psi(topgun), and we don't get boost creep...so 8 psi shouldn't be a problem.  I've tried running a manual boost controller on one of my TGPs and it didn't run good at all.  I think the computer has problems with the fact that the turbo, if left to spool by itself would see full boost faster than the computer could compensate for it.  But you have a larger turbo right??  Anyways, try the manual boost controller out, but be careful.  8)
